You may obtain a copy of the License at * * http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0 * * Unless required by applicable law or agreed to in writing, software * distributed under the License is distributed on an "AS IS" BASIS, * WITHOUT WARRANTIES OR CONDITIONS OF ANY KIND, either express or implied. * See the License for the specific language governing permissions and * limitations under the License. */ /** * Methods for manipulating strings. * * @lucene.internal */ public abstract class StringHelper { /** * Compares two {@link BytesRef}, element by element, and returns the * number of elements common to both arrays. * * @param left The first {@link BytesRef} to compare * @param right The second {@link BytesRef} to compare * @return The number of common elements. */ public static int bytesDifference(BytesRef left, BytesRef right) { int len = left.length < right.length ? left.length : right.length; final byte[] bytesLeft = left.bytes; final int offLeft = left.offset; byte[] bytesRight = right.bytes; final int offRight = right.offset; for (int i = 0; i < len; i++) if (bytesLeft[i+offLeft] != bytesRight[i+offRight]) return i; return len; } private StringHelper() { } /** * @return a Comparator over versioned strings such as X.YY.Z * @lucene.internal */ public static Comparator<String> getVersionComparator() { return versionComparator; } private static Comparator<String> versionComparator = new Comparator<String>() { @Override public int compare(String a, String b) { StringTokenizer aTokens = new StringTokenizer(a, "."); StringTokenizer bTokens = new StringTokenizer(b, "."); while (aTokens.hasMoreTokens()) { int aToken = Integer.parseInt(aTokens.nextToken()); if (bTokens.hasMoreTokens()) { int bToken = Integer.parseInt(bTokens.nextToken()); if (aToken != bToken) { return aToken < bToken ? -1 : 1; } } else { // a has some extra trailing tokens. if these are all zeroes, thats ok. if (aToken != 0) { return 1; } } } // b has some extra trailing tokens. if these are all zeroes, thats ok. while (bTokens.hasMoreTokens()) { if (Integer.parseInt(bTokens.nextToken()) != 0) return -1; } return 0; } }; public static boolean equals(String s1, String s2) { if (s1 == null) { return s2 == null; } else { return s1.equals(s2); } } /** * Returns <code>true</code> iff the ref starts with the given prefix. * Otherwise <code>false</code>. * * @param ref * the {@link BytesRef} to test * @param prefix * the expected prefix * @return Returns <code>true</code> iff the ref starts with the given prefix. * Otherwise <code>false</code>. */ public static boolean startsWith(BytesRef ref, BytesRef prefix) { return sliceEquals(ref, prefix, 0); } /** * Returns <code>true</code> iff the ref ends with the given suffix. Otherwise * <code>false</code>. * * @param ref * the {@link BytesRef} to test * @param suffix * the expected suffix * @return Returns <code>true</code> iff the ref ends with the given suffix. * Otherwise <code>false</code>. */ public static boolean endsWith(BytesRef ref, BytesRef suffix) { return sliceEquals(ref, suffix, ref.length - suffix.length); } private static boolean sliceEquals(BytesRef sliceToTest, BytesRef other, int pos) { if (pos < 0 || sliceToTest.length - pos < other.length) { return false; } int i = sliceToTest.offset + pos; int j = other.offset; final int k = other.offset + other.length; while (j < k) { if (sliceToTest.bytes[i++] != other.bytes[j++]) { return false; } } return true; } }
